in a cleft stick (British & Australian old-fashioned) if someone is in a cleft stick, they have a problem which is very difficult to solve I'm in a real cleft stick because I can't sell my house. Because of new employment laws, these companies are caught in a cleft stick. See also: stick How to thank TFD for its existence?
